Luxe Travel Guide: Australia

Travel to Australia: Although Australia is a vast island of geographical diversity, it also is home to a wide variety of luxury destinations.

Sydney Australia is found on the eastern edge of the Australian island and encompasses not only a cosmopolitan city, but also a series of outlying areas and outback as well as beautiful beaches. Because of its close proximity to nature and the great outdoors, Sydney is a casual city, although it offers all the conveniences of a metropolis as well. You will also find Sydney Australia to be a cultural bastion, as it offers fine dining, excellent hotels, a large artistic community, as well as the famous architecturally magnificent opera house, located right on the bay.

Check out the many beaches in the Sydney area, each with their own personality, like Bondi, which is great for people watching or Tamarama, the hip beach in the area.

There is a great variety of activity to be had for the whole family and people of all walks of life, both indoors and out. Sydney has a series of harbors, connected to a series of beaches, so you can boat, surf, water-ski, as much as you like. Sydney is also close to a mountain range, so you can ski during their winter, or just hike through the outback. You should also pay a visit to either the zoo or botanical garden, to see some of the local wildlife. If you want to stay out of the sun, check out the famous Sydney Opera House, which offers tours of its architectural wonder, in addition to concerts. And don't miss out on exploring the local art scene featured in Sydney Australia's many galleries.

Finish up the day with dinner at some of Sydney Australia's spectacular restaurants and bars, many which overlook the harbor and offer unparalleled views of the sunset. And nod off at your choice of fine hotels that pepper Sydney Australia.

In Victoria, take advantage of the Crown Casino and Entertainment Complex. In addition to the casino, you will also find several nightclubs and two hotels at the center. The largest casino in Australia offers all the traditional games along with penny and up slot machines. For your convenience on your Australia casino vacation, the Crown Casino in Melbourne is open year round, twenty-four hours a day, seven days a week, except for major holidays, when it closes for the morning.

The Great Barrier Reef is just as beautiful and diverse above water as it is below, with white sand beaches and luxurious resorts, and surrounded by nearby rainforests. Stay at a variety of hotels and resorts that are environmentally friendly, still while indulging in luxury.

No matter where you choose to spend your time in the Land Down Under, you are sure to find a luxury adventure.
